US has no evidence Huawei can make advanced smartphones in large volumes

The US government has said Huawei poses “unacceptable” national security risks. (File) | Photo Credit: Reuters The U.S. has no evidence that Chinese manufacturer Huawei can produce smartphones with advanced chips in large volume, U.S. Commerce Secretary Gina Raimondo said on Tuesday.
